On Friday 09 November 2018 16:45:54 Christoph Hellwig wrote:
> aha1542 is one of the last users of the legacy isa_*_to_bus APIs, which
> also isn't portable enough.  Convert it to the proper DMA mapping API.
> 
> Thanks to Ondrej Zary for testing and finding and fixing a crucial
> bug.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Christoph Hellwig <h...@lst.de>
> Tested-by: Ondrej Zary <li...@rainbow-software.org>
> ---
>  drivers/scsi/aha1542.c | 126 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++------------
>  1 file changed, 91 insertions(+), 35 deletions(-)

> -     any2scsi(mb[mbo].ccbptr, isa_virt_to_bus(&ccb[mbo]));   /* This gets 
> trashed for some reason */
> +     /* This gets trashed for some reason */
> +     any2scsi(mb[mbo].ccbptr, aha1542->ccb_handle + mbo * sizeof(ccb));
                                                                    ^^^
This looks wrong too. It's the same code as in aha1542_queuecommand.
